More nuclear power in Ohio? Not so fast.

I found a number of items missing in the Oct. 6 Plain Dealer article on possible expansion of nuclear power in Ohio (”Could the Buckeye State go nuclear?”).

First, the article does not report any opinion on the topic from people in the Ohio environmental community. Have they all drunk the Kool Aid, too?

Second, there is no mention of the issue of nuclear waste. This is the problem that took out the nuclear industry in the past, and as far as I can tell, there has been no breakthrough on what to do with waste that can be a hazard for thousands of years.

The Plain Dealer needs to provide more perspectives on this topic.

Randy Cunningham,

Cleveland

Cunningham is author of the book, “Where We Live: Environmental Activists’ Fight to Save Their Communities,” published by Pilgrim Press.
